第三方脚本的陷阱:为什么你的网站加载慢,其实不怪服务器
很多企业主发现网站打开速度很慢,第一反应就是“服务器不行”,于是花大价钱升级带宽、换高配置主机,结果速度依旧没改善。实际上,服务器往往只是背锅侠——真正拖慢网站加载的元凶,往往是那些看似无害的“第三方脚本”。
什么是第三方脚本?
简单说,就是网站里嵌入的、来自其他域名的代码片段。常见的有:
在线客服插件:比如AI智能客服、人工聊天窗口;
社交分享按钮:微信、微博、Facebook等分享图标;
统计代码:百度统计、Google Analytics;
广告联盟代码:展示横幅广告的脚本;
验证码、地图插件:如Google地图、极验验证。
这些脚本每多一个,浏览器就要额外发起一次HTTP请求,下载JS文件、执行代码,如果遇到某个第三方服务器响应慢,整个页面渲染就会被阻塞。
为什么第三方脚本容易造成卡顿?
阻塞渲染:很多第三方脚本默认放在<head>中,且是同步加载。浏览器遇到<script>标签会停下HTML解析,先去下载并执行脚本。如果脚本文件大或服务器延迟高,页面白屏时间就会拉长。
意外依赖:有些脚本会加载更多子资源(字体、图片、其他JS),形成“请求瀑布流”,一个卡住后面全等。
缺乏优化:部分免费插件没有做CDN加速、没有按需加载,甚至版本过时存在性能漏洞。
不可控:第三方脚本的服务器不在你掌控下,对方宕机或升级,你只能干瞪眼。
如何破解“脚本陷阱”?
最好的办法是在建站阶段就做好规划。专业的建站公司会从源头控制第三方脚本的影响。例如,济南川芎网站建设公司在为企业搭建独立站时,会严格评估每个插件的必要性,采用异步加载、延迟加载、预连接等技术手段,确保关键内容优先呈现,非核心脚本不阻塞首屏渲染。
同时,他们还会根据网站实际需求,用轻量级替代方案替换臃肿的第三方工具。比如AI在线客服插件可以经过优化后使用,而不是直接生搬硬套。
总结
网站加载慢,别急着换服务器。先检查一下你页面里到底嵌入了多少个第三方脚本。去掉不必要的、优化必须用的,速度往往会提升一大截。如果不确定怎么排查,找一家靠谱的建站公司帮你做一次“脚本瘦身”,比盲目升级硬件高效得多。